titleOfInvention A kind of fluorine-containing oxazolidinone compound and its preparation method and application
abstract The invention discloses a fluorine-containing oxazolidinone compound and its preparation method and application. The structural formula of the fluorine-containing oxazolidinone compound is as follows: , wherein, R f is trifluoromethyl, difluoromethyl, fluorine atom or perfluoroalkane; R 1 and R 2 are independently H, C 1 to C 6 straight or branched chain alkyl, C 1 to C 6 Straight chain or branched perfluoroalkyl, C 1 ~ C 6 straight chain or branched alkoxy, halogen F, Cl, Br or I, nitro, cyano or phenyl; R 3 , R 4 , R 5. R 6 is independently H, F, Cl, Br, I or C 1 -C 3 alkyl. The fluorine-containing oxazolidinone compound has good antibacterial activity against watermelon anthracnose and cucumber gray mold, especially the best inhibitory activity against cucumber gray mold, a plant pathogenic fungus of the order Mycospora. The development and utilization of similar pesticides provide new options.
